Pursuit
Although Zeke followed her as quickly as he could, he couldn't quite catch up to Natalie, she always seemed to be just ahead, nipping through groups of people and across roads causing Zeke to have to almost run to keep up. Trying to keep track of her thoughts slowed him down as he kept glancing above her head and trying to make sense of what she was thinking. Somehow it seemed so random, there were some words, but mostly nonsense. "Ow ow ow oh!" Was she in pain? She didn't look like it. He was puzzled.
As he crossed the road after her, he realized why she was in such a hurry. She was headed down into the subway. She must be trying to catch a train! Zeke actually broke into a run, imagining that he would get there just as the doors closed and watch her vanish. Thankfully he got there just in time and jumped in through the doors after her.

The compartment wasn't too busy, and he managed to get a little closer to her. Close enough to read her thought bubble a little easier anyway. "Oh -oh! Oh, I’m running from the shadows in the midnight air. Looking for a spark but you’re never there" eh? wondered Zeke perplexed, then he noticed the musical symbols for semiquavers floating around the words. She was singing a song in her head! He stepped close enough to her that he could grab the bubble beside her head and pulled it to him. His sudden movement caused her to turn, and do a double take. The thought bubble in his hand changed and read - "Hey, you're the guy from the park - you again!?" Up close, she looked if anything, even hotter than she had in the park.
Zeke hastily added to her bubble "but I really like you and I want to get to know you! I'm very attracted to you".
"Hey - isn't this a coincidence?" asked Natalie with a smile, "I'm sure I keep seeing you around".
He quickly wrote - "whatever he says I find funny and endearing. He's perfectly charming". then said, "Really? Oh yes - I think I remember - were you in the park?"

"Yes! That's it! I was out running." she laughed lightly, "What were you doing?". She leaned towards him to hear him over the noise of the train clacking and whooshing through the tunnel.
Zeke recalled his encounter and how she had reacted when he was looking over her shoulder. "um bird-watching?"
Natalie laughed as if that was the most delightful joke, and touched him lightly on the arm.
"Maybe you're following me!" suggested Zeke. Natalie laughed again and this time held onto his arm.
"Oh no, this is my stop!" exclaimed Natalie as the train started slowing to a halt.
"Mine too!" agreed Zeke and took her hand in his and left the train with her.
